Ecuador - Four radio broadcasters and two TV stations shut down in two weeks

Reporters without borders
After 59 years on the air, the Quito radio station La Pantera 960 AM was closed down and its equipment seized two days ago by the chief of police of Pichincha province, Fausto Velásquez, accompanied by 15 officials from his department and representatives of the public prosecutor's office and the telecoms regulator Supertel. The closure was officially in response to the station's arrears in the payment of its licence fees. The same reason was also given in the cases of four of five other media (...)
